What Causes Muscle Pain After Electric Shock?

Muscle Pain After Electric Shock

Muscle pain after electric shock is due to violent muscle contraction during electric shock. Electricity stimulates the muscle, this is why when an electric current passes through the body it causes the muscle within the pathway of its flow to contract violently.
